AKTIFITAS ANTI BAKTERI SPESIES ASTERIAS FORBESII TERHADAP BEBERAPA JENIS BAKTERI PATOGEN
ABSTRACT: To avoid
contamination of bacteria pathogens natural and safe antibacterial agent is
needed. The alternative sources of antibacterial compound is derived from sea
star. In this extraction study of sea star activity showed that activity of the
methanol from extract of starfish have the highest inhibition against for
several bacterial pathogens compared to that of ethyl acetate and n-hexane
extract with inhibition zone of 9.5 mm, 8.5 mm, 10.0 mm, 11.0 mm in S. aureus,
B. subtilis, P. auroginosa and E. coli respectively. It showed that of TLC
preparatif triterpenoid was capable inhibition more in Gram negative bacteria
(Asterias forbesii) has been caried out to obtain antibacterial compounds. To
determine bioactive components in the extract of sea star chemical test has
been conducted. Toxicity of secondary metabolites was determind using method of
Brine Shrimp Lethality Test (BSLT). Assay of antibacterial activity of starfish
extract was conducted against four pathogenic bacterial strains, two
Gram-positive bacteria (Staphylococcus aureus and Bacillus subtilis), and two
Gram-negative bacteria (Pseudomonas auroginosa and Escherichia coli). The
result showed that the methanol extract contained alkaloid, terpenoids,
saponins and flavonoids, while the extract of n-hexane and ethyl acetate only
contain saponins and flavonoids. BSLT test showed that LC50 of extract of
n-hexane, ethyl acetate and methanol were 1412,54 ppm, 13182,57 ppm and 63,10
ppm respectively. Antibacterial (E. coli and P. auroginosa) bacteria compared
with Gram positive (S. aureus and B. subtilis) .
